@@ -0,0 +1,68 @@ | ||
package pnet | ||
|
||
import ( | ||
"bufio" | ||
"bytes" | ||
"encoding/base64" | ||
"encoding/hex" | ||
"fmt" | ||
"io" | ||
) | ||
|
||
var ( | ||
pathPSKv1 = []byte("/key/swarm/psk/1.0.0/") | ||
pathBin = "/bin/" | ||
pathBase16 = "/base16/" | ||
pathBase64 = "/base64/" | ||
) | ||
|
||
func readHeader(r *bufio.Reader) ([]byte, error) { | ||
header, err := r.ReadBytes('\n') | ||
if err != nil { | ||
return nil, err | ||
} | ||
|
||
return bytes.TrimRight(header, "\r\n"), nil | ||
} | ||
|
||
func expectHeader(r *bufio.Reader, expected []byte) error { | ||
header, err := readHeader(r) | ||
if err != nil { | ||
return err | ||
} | ||
if !bytes.Equal(header, expected) { | ||
return fmt.Errorf("expected file header %s, got: %s", pathPSKv1, header) | ||
} | ||
return nil | ||
} | ||
|
||
// DecodeV1PSK reads a Multicodec encoded V1 PSK. | ||
// | ||
// Deprecated: This functionality will soon be removed from libp2p. | ||
func DecodeV1PSK(in io.Reader) ([]byte, error) { | ||
reader := bufio.NewReader(in) | ||
if err := expectHeader(reader, pathPSKv1); err != nil { | ||
return nil, err | ||
} | ||
header, err := readHeader(reader) | ||
if err != nil { | ||
return nil, err | ||
} | ||
|
||
var decoder io.Reader | ||
switch string(header) { | ||
case pathBase16: | ||
decoder = hex.NewDecoder(reader) | ||
case pathBase64: | ||
decoder = base64.NewDecoder(base64.StdEncoding, reader) | ||
case pathBin: | ||
decoder = reader | ||
default: | ||
return nil, fmt.Errorf("unknown encoding: %s", header) | ||
} | ||
out := make([]byte, 32) | ||
if _, err = io.ReadFull(decoder, out[:]); err != nil { | ||
return nil, err | ||
} | ||
return out, nil | ||
} |
